Output 603eee81ff81d96237ad76538ba6566d01ca7185cd5fd82e5e0cb129ff456471:0

value
16532913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f69ea592b94941ea389a900948c1ee6e7cec6ed OP_EQUAL
address
3EmKS7DxcFr7LuzvtjreAZnhCvhuf6h7QR
transaction
603eee81ff81d96237ad76538ba6566d01ca7185cd5fd82e5e0cb129ff456471
spent
true